Changes to the Protection of Personal and Property Rights Act have shown little consideration for intellectually disabled Kiwis
2 November 2025
The Public Trust is now charging almost 250-dollars per hour to review property managers' annual financial statements.
A government subsidy previously protected people with less than 20-thousand-dollars in assets from these costs - but has now been taken away.
IHC Advocate Shara Turner says policies like this always reflect the same thing.
She says there's very little understanding of what it's like to live with an intellectual disability - or to be looking after a family member who has one.
